Delhi needs Lokayukta through collaborative approach: Kiran Bedi
NEW DELHI: Defending the Lokpal Act passed by the Parliament, former IPS officer Kiran Bedi today said Delhi only needs an amended Lokayukta which was possible only with a "collaborative approach".

"Country already has a useful Lokpal Act! Delhi only needs an amended Lokayukta! Which is possible if the approach is collaborative!" Bedi, a member of Team Anna, tweeted.

Bedi, who had even observed fast along with Gandhian activist Anna Hazare for the Lokpal Act, has been critical of the Jan Lokpal Bill, which the Delhi government wants to pass in the assembly.

Two days back, she had said that the Jan Lokpal Bill should have been circulated to all concerned stake holders.

"No one knows contents of proposed Lokayukta! Why no prior consultations/consensus building before finalising it? Why not on the website too?" Bedi had tweeted.
